只要Go服务正确暴露指标,Prometheus抓取得上,Grafana就能画出有意义的图。
在使用 IPv6 时,可以使用 ip6-localhost 代替 localhost。
低效的 PHP 端过滤:在控制器中首先获取所有数据 (Post::get()),然后使用 filter() 方法在 PHP 内存中对集合进行过滤。
默认情况下,std::string 类型支持按字典序比较,因此直接使用 std::sort 即可完成排序。
使用 sync.RWMutex 实现并发安全读取 为了在读取哈希表时不阻塞写入操作,可以使用 sync.RWMutex,它允许多个 goroutine 同时读取共享资源,但只允许一个 goroutine 写入。
") except Exception as e: print(f"批量更新过程中发生错误: {e}") # 在发生错误时,可以尝试删除临时表以清理 with engine.connect() as conn: try: conn.execute(text(f"DROP TABLE IF EXISTS {temp_table_name};")) print(f"错误发生后,已尝试删除临时表 '{temp_table_name}'。
如果你经常读取或写入整个“切片”(例如,一个完整的图像),那么分块应该包含这个切片。
这意味着,只有当请求的URL路径恰好是/service时,对应的处理函数才会被调用。
UP简历 基于AI技术的免费在线简历制作工具 72 查看详情 for i, ptr := range ptrArr { if ptr != nil { fmt.Printf("Index %d: value = %d\n", i, *ptr) } else { fmt.Printf("Index %d: nil pointer\n", i) } } 若使用切片,可结合append动态添加指针: var ptrSlice []*int x := 42 ptrSlice = append(ptrSlice, &x) 常见使用技巧与注意事项 避免循环变量地址重复问题:在循环中取变量地址时,应确保每次指向独立内存。
类型安全: 函数签名中使用了类型声明,确保传入的参数类型正确,提高代码的健壮性。
商汤商量 商汤科技研发的AI对话工具,商量商量,都能解决。
这真的是个经典问题,尤其对刚接触 C++ 的开发者来说,很容易在这里绊一跤。
基本上就这些方法。
31 查看详情 使用XML解析器的容错机制或转义处理 部分XML库支持宽松模式解析,可在一定程度上容忍轻微格式错误。
如果不使用explicit,编译器可能会自动将一个类型转换为类类型,这可能导致意外的行为或难以发现的bug。
如果整个字符串与模式匹配,则返回一个匹配对象;否则返回None。
这可以减少网络传输量,提高查询效率,并使查询意图更清晰。
帧率 (FPS): VideoWriter的帧率参数应与摄像头实际捕获的帧率大致匹配,以确保视频播放流畅。
例如,np.append, np.insert, np.delete等函数都是返回新数组的。
在较旧版本的Pandas(如1.2.3)中使用df.rolling(n).mean(skipna=False)时,升级到Pandas 1.5+后会出现FutureWarning。
本文链接:http://www.futuraserramenti.com/365611_496873.html